1. A Natural Boost Without the Sugar Crash
One of the biggest perks of black coffee without sugar is how clean the energy feels. You get caffeine’s natural pick-me-up, better focus, improved alertness, without the blood sugar spike and crash that sweetened drinks can cause.

2. Pure Flavor, No Masking
Sugar can be like perfume in a crowded elevator, it might smell nice, but it hides everything else.
When you drink coffee black, you get the full, unfiltered character of the beans: the origin, the roast level, the natural sweetness (yes, good coffee has sweetness!), and the subtle notes that sugar often mutes.

3. Fewer Calories, More Health Benefits
Here’s a quick fact that always surprises people:
Black coffee has essentially zero calories. Add cream and sugar, though, and you can turn your cup into a dessert, without even realizing it.
The health benefits of keeping your coffee sugar-free are well-documented: improved metabolism, better blood sugar control, and in some studies, a lower risk of type 2 diabetes. Coffee itself is rich in antioxidants, which help fight inflammation and protect your cells.
And if you’re watching your weight? Swapping sweetened coffee for black coffee can save you hundreds of calories a week, without feeling like a sacrifice.
